Hole #1, 260 Yards – Par4 / Hole #10, 226 yards – Par3
- The hole is straight with a fairway bunkers on the left a greenside bunker to the right.
- Not a demanding Par 4 but a good Par 3 the second time around.
- Certainly have some testing pin placements.

|
|
Hole #2, 307 yards – Par4 / Hole #11, 314 yards – Par4
- This hole is a slight dogleg with two fairway bunkers about 85 yards from the green.
- There is an out of bounds along the right side which comes into play particularly close to the green.
- The green is small but relatively flat with the breaks towards the river. Best to keep left.

|
|
Hole#3, 222 yards – Par3 / Hole # 12, 254 yards – Par4
- The tricky Par 3 of the course.
- The green and the approach area slop to the left with bunkers on both sides that catch many good shots.
- Also have big overhanging trees on the right side.
- On the return has a Par 4 you can breathe more easily.

|
|
Hole # 4, 353 yards – Par4 / Hole # 13, 363 yards – Par4
- The number 1 and 2 handicap holes on the course.
- The tee shots are blind down into a ravine where a small creek crosses the fairway about 150 yards from the green.
- The creek covers the width of both rough portion of the fairway leaving an uphill approach to a difficult green which has an out of bounds five yards off the back of it.

|
|
Hole #5, 378 yards – Par4 / Hole #14, 382 yards – Par4
- This hole plays back down through the ravine.
- The creek is visible from the tee but covers the full width of the fairway.
- An out of bounds runs the length of the right side.
- The second shot is very demanding.

|
|
Hole #6, 317 yards – Par4 /Hole #15, 340 yards – Par4
- A good hole, 150 yards from the green it doglegs right.
- The approach to an elevated green is often left short, with a slippery green, it is best to be beneath the pin.

|
|
Hole #7, 366 yards – Par4 / Hole#16, 371 yards – Par4
- A great view and lots of trouble!
- The tee shot goes over a ravine, lateral water hazard to the left side of fairway and woods on the right.
- The second shot becomes a challenge again with bunkered narrow green.

|
|
Hole #8, 465 yards – Par5 / Hole#17, 481 yards – Par5
- This hole is an invigorating one with tee shots over water requiring a carry up to 180 yards.
- So choose the respective tee blocks that allows you to carry over. The hole is reachable with two excellent shots perfectly place.
- The risk: 2 side bunkers and a small pond guarding the green landing area.

|
|
Hole#9, 158 yards – Par3 / Hole#18, 173 yards – Par3
- Club selection is important on this hole as it is usually into a swirling wind to a well contoured green with deep bunkers on both corners.
- he last hole is a good finishing, stimulating par3
